PROCEDURE
实验过程
Into a 1-L autoclave was introduced methanol (360 mL) in a nitrogen stream. Then, [{RuCl((R)-SEGPHOS)}2(μ-Cl)3][Me2NH2] (82 mg: 0.1 mmol) and methyl benzoylacetate (178 g: 1.0 mol) were added. After hydrogen (4.0 MPa) was forced into the autoclave, the reaction mixture was heated to 80° C. and stirred for 5.5 hours to carry out asymmetric hydrogenation reaction. After cooling, methanol was removed from the reaction mixture, and the residue was distilled under reduced pressure (94-99° C./133 Pa) to obtain 170.6 g (yield, 95.3%) of methyl (S)-3-hydroxy-3-phenylpropionate. The asymmetric yield thereof was determined with the HPLC (CHIRALCEL OD-H, 4.6 mm×250 mm; hexane/isopropyl alcohol=95/5; flow rate, 1.0 mL/min; detection wavelength, UV-254 nm), and was found to be 97.2%.
